Luka Modric on Monday night won the Best FIFA Men’s Player award for guiding Croatia to the World Cup final and winning a third consecutive Champions League trophy with Real Madrid!
He beat Egypt Mo Salah and Portuguese Cristiano Ronaldo to the award.
Speaking after winning, Modric said: “First of all I would like to give congratulations to Mohamed [Salah] and Cristiano [Ronaldo] for the seasons they have had, and I’m sure that in the future you will have another opportunity to win this trophy,” said Modric.
“This isn’t just my trophy – this is for my Real Madrid teammates, my Croatia teammates and my coaches. Without them, this would have not have been possible.

“This trophy is also for my family without whom I would not be the player that I am.”
THE WINNERS:
Best FIFA Men’s Player: Luka Modric
Best FIFA Men’s Coach: Didier Deschamps
Best FIFA Women’s Player: Marta
Best FIFA Women’s Coach: Reynald Pedros
Best FIFA Goalkeeper: Thibaut Courtois
Puskas Award: Mohamed Salah v Everton
